Output 38400bd23dfc1c94969458ec27dd448b514e6c4010291de325eac5ed51beb4b9:2

value
8652000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 27b191274f54d445e2a18e032bdbcffc0057de3c OP_EQUAL
address
35JtzbacHbC7mmmYW5FuzR8o2vb4erkRrJ
transaction
38400bd23dfc1c94969458ec27dd448b514e6c4010291de325eac5ed51beb4b9
spent
true